From 8c137eda5cb53c626f294513738be8635b6abb84 Mon Sep 17 00:00:00 2001 From: Robert O'Farrell Date: Mon, 17 Feb 2025 00:34:57 +0000 Subject: [PATCH] Add mods to second layer --- config_rpw.h | 7 +++++++ keyboards/atreus62/keymaps/rpw/keymap.c | 8 ++++---- 2 files changed, 11 insertions(+), 4 deletions(-) diff --git a/config_rpw.h b/config_rpw.h index dd97d6c9..47c9c0a7 100644 --- a/config_rpw.h +++ b/config_rpw.h @@ -39,7 +39,14 @@ #define ALT_L LALT_T(KC_L) #define CTL_SCLN RCTL_T(KC_SCLN) +// Sym layer home row mods +#define GUI_EQL RGUI_T(KC_EQL) +#define SFT_LBRC RSFT_T(KC_LBRC) +#define ALT_RBRC LALT_T(KC_RBRC) +#define CTL_BSLS RCTL_T(KC_BSLS) + #define CTL_ESC LCTL_T(KC_ESC) + #define SYM_ENT LT(_SYM, KC_ENT) #define NUM_SPC LT(_NUM, KC_SPC) #define NAV_ESC LT(_NAV, KC_ESC) diff --git a/keyboards/atreus62/keymaps/rpw/keymap.c b/keyboards/atreus62/keymaps/rpw/keymap.c index f204e311..538f6a51 100644 --- a/keyboards/atreus62/keymaps/rpw/keymap.c +++ b/keyboards/atreus62/keymaps/rpw/keymap.c @@ -29,16 +29,16 @@ const uint16_t PROGMEM keymaps[][MATRIX_ROWS][MATRIX_COLS] = { [_SYM] = LAYOUT( K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S , KC_TILD, KC_1, KC_2, KC_3, KC_4, KC_5, KC_6, KC_7, KC_8, KC_9, KC_0, KC_TRNS , - K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_MINS, KC_EQL, KC_LBRC, KC_RBRC, KC_BSLS, KC_GRV , + K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_MINS, GUI_EQL, SFT_LBRC, ALT_RBRC, CTL_BSLS, KC_GRV , K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_UNDS, KC_PLUS, KC_LCBR, KC_RCBR, KC_PIPE, KC_TRNS , K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TILD, KC_TRNS, KC_BSPC,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S ), [_NUM] = LAYOUT( K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S , - KC_TRNS, KC_1, KC_2, KC_3, KC_4, KC_5, KC_6, KC_7, KC_8, KC_9, KC_0, KC_TRNS , - K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_LEFT, KC_DOWN, KC_UP, KC_RIGHT, KC_TRNS , - TO(_RESET), K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S , + KC_TRNS, KC_7, KC_8, KC_9, KC_4, KC_5, KC_6, KC_7, KC_8, KC_9, KC_0, KC_TRNS , + KC_TRNS, KC_4, KC_5, KC_6, KC_TRNS, KC_TRNS, KC_TRNS, KC_LEFT, KC_DOWN, KC_UP, KC_RIGHT, KC_TRNS , + TO(_RESET), KC_1, KC_2, KC_3,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S , K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TAB, KC_TILD,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S, KC_TRNS ),